Lee Soon-Min is a 31-year-old football player who plays as a central midfielder for Daejeon Hana Citizen, born on May 22, 1994, who is right-footed. Lee Soon-Min's career has also included time at K-League XI and Gwangju FC.
On the international stage, Lee Soon-Min has represented South Korea.

Throughout their career, Lee Soon-Min has won 1 title: K League 2 (2022) with Gwangju FC.
